Ingredients: 1 box of chocolate cake mix. 1/2 cup of chocolate frosting. 1 package of white candy melts. Black food coloring. White icing gel. Lollipop sticks.
Instructions: Follow the directions on the box to bake the chocolate cake. Allow it to totally cool down. In a large bowl, break up the cooled cake into small pieces. Mix the cake crumbs and chocolate frosting together until they are well mixed. Make small balls out of the mixture that look like footballs and put them on a baking sheet. Put a lollipop stick in the middle of each cake ball and freeze them for 30 minutes. You can use a double boiler or the microwave to melt the white candy melts. To cover each cake pop completely, dip it into the melted candy melts. Tap off any extra paint. Stand the cake pops up on a baking sheet that has been lined with parchment paper. Add football laces to each cake pop with black food coloring. Put the candy coating away for a while. To add any extra details to the football design, use white icing gel. Now it's time to eat your Super Bowl football cake pops!
Prep Time: 45 minutes
Cook Time: 25 minutes
